American Aesthetic Mahogany and Mother of Pearl Table by A&H Lejambre

Description
American Aesthetic Mahogany and Mother of Pearl Table by A&H Lejambre square top with brass edge and top decorated with two bands of brass stringing and inset mother of pearl and brass spider spinning a pewter web with copper center, a bee constructed of copper and mother of pearl approaches the web. Conforming lower shelf with pierced brass corners and stick spindle gallery, raised on circular ring turned tapered legs with curved brass feet. A rare museum quality piece.
Dimensions
Height: 27 in. (68.58 cm)
Width: 20 in. (50.8 cm)
Depth: 20 in. (50.8 cm) -
More Information
Period: 19th Century Condition: Good. Styles / Movements: Aesthetic Movement Incollect Reference #: 739143
